Located right in the centre of Cromer, this period brick and flint 2 bed cottage is ideally located for the town and sea front just a few minutes walk away. Tucked away in a quiet location, it has huge potential to make a lovely home. NO UPWARD CHAIN.

First Impressions - The period brick and flint property is tucked away in a cul-de-sac just yards from the town centre. From the parking area, a wrought iron gate opens to the rear of the property and the garden. A glazed door opens into the entrance hall.

Entrance Hall - The entrance hall has a series of storage cupboards. A period door opens into the lounge.

Lounge - The lounge has two sash windows to the rear and side aspects overlooking the rear garden. Stairs rise to the first floor and a door opens into the kitchen/breakfast room. Open gas fire on a tiled hearth with back boiler with two recessed alcoves and cupboards underneath. Carpeted flooring and two radiators. TV point.

Kitchen/Breakfast Room - Sash bay window to the rear aspect overlooking the garden. The kitchen area has a range of base and wall mounted units with polished timber doors and worktop over with inset sink and draining board. Spaces for electric cooker with filter extractor hood and downlight over, fridge and washing machine. Radiator. A polished timber door opens into the rear lobby and under stairs storage area. from the inner lobby a further door opens to the WC.

Wc - Opaque window. WC and wash hand basin.

First Floor Landing - From the landing, modern polished timber doors open to the two bedrooms, the bathroom and the airing cupboard.

Bedroom 1 - Sash window to the rear aspect overlooking the garden Carpeted flooring, radiator and built-in wardrobe with sliding mirror doors. Borrowed light to the landing. Phone point.

Bedroom 2 - Sash window to the rear aspect overlooking the garden Carpeted flooring and radiator

Bathroom - Glazed opaque window to the front aspect. Bath with shower over, dual-flush WC and a wash hand basin. Over sink electric shaver point and light. Carpeted flooring, radiator and loft access hatch. Tiled to half height.

Garden - The garden is a mixture of lawned area with mature shrubs hedging and flower beds.

Parking - A parking space is adjacent to the property.

Agents Note - The property has a covenant which prevents the property being used for short term holiday lets.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
